  3. 1. : to strike sharply especially with the hand : cuff. 2. : to strike repeatedly : batter. the waves buffeted the shore. 3. : to drive, force, move, or attack by or as if by repeated blows. schools being buffeted by budget cuts. intransitive verb. : to make one's way especially under difficult conditions.
